MEDIA ALERT: Quark and Microsoft to Present the Future of the Newsroom at Microsoft Publisher Conference 2010
HAMBURG, GERMANY - 1/18/2010 - On January 21 Quark will be onsite to speak at Microsoft’s Publisher Conference 2010, an event focused on multimedia journalism and multichannel publishing. Matthias Gilke, marketing manager for Quark, and Rainer Kellerhals, the global media and entertainment solutions lead for Microsoft, will present “The Newsroom of the Future: Editorial Cooperation, Integrated Communications, and Dynamic Publishing.”

“The landscape for creating, distributing, and consuming news has changed dramatically. Rainer Kellerhals and I will share best practices for the newsroom of the future that leverages unified communications to dynamically publish to print and the Web,” said Matthias Gilke of Quark. “Attendees will learn how advanced technologies from Microsoft and Quark can help streamline their production workflows and decrease the costs of publishing.”

About Quark
Quark® Inc. (www.quark.com) is a leading provider of publishing software for professional designers, small and mid-sized businesses, and large organizations in more than 160 countries. Two decades ago, our flagship product — QuarkXPress® — changed the course of traditional publishing. For more than 25 years, Quark has built on its knowledge and experience in design and publishing to provide software solutions that support collaborative workflows and automated publishing across multiple channels. Today, Quark is revolutionizing publishing again by setting new standards in XML-based publishing across print, the Web, and digital media as well as by helping small and mid-sized businesses promote their products and services easily, professionally, and affordably. Denver-based Quark Inc. is privately held.
